Nestled along the coast of Paraty Mirim in Rio de Janeiro, Praia Da Sumaca is a serene escape characterized by golden sands, clear waters, and a laid-back atmosphere. Surrounded by lush Atlantic rainforest, the beach offers a tranquil retreat for travelers seeking nature and relaxation. Its remote location ensures minimal crowds, making it ideal for peaceful strolls, sunbathing, and immersing in Brazil’s coastal beauty. The area’s caiçara culture—traditional fishing communities—adds local charm, while nearby trails invite exploration of the region’s biodiversity.
A haven for eco-tourists, Praia Da Sumaca balances rustic charm with natural grandeur. Visitors often highlight its unspoiled vistas and opportunities for kayaking or paddleboarding in calm waters. The beach’s proximity to Paraty’s historic center (approximately 20 km away) allows for cultural day trips, though its secluded vibe remains the main draw.
